Transaction 05d91a6c249050683f79a72d9805bc280237ae599e378bdaeed262abc17de544
1 Input
1 Output
-
05d91a6c249050683f79a72d9805bc280237ae599e378bdaeed262abc17de544:0
- value
- 896638
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0115ace8823994454e29fae2b546bd9ecb625c58 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16jeE9KB82HVmJy9Ft1H14aqg45y5RDCz